Six Remanded for Possessing Firearms

Date: 2013-02-12

Six suspected cultists who were arrested for alleged involvment in the secret cult activities within Kwara State have been arraigned before an Ilorin Chief Magistrate court.

The suspected cultists were said to have been found in possession of a gun, charms and other dangerous weapons.

The accused are Collins Oluwatobi Oladunjoye aka Slimzy, a 300-Level Department of Religions and Comparative Studies, -Usman Abubakar, aka Cobra, a 100-Level Department of History Education and Opeyemi Olasunkanmi Akanji, an extra year student of Department of Mathematics.

Others are Abdulrasheed Onifade, aka Cypher, an extra year student of Department of Economic Education, Adebayo Akinlabi Ijidakinro, a 300-Level Department of Computer Science all of students of University of Ilorin, Ilorin, Kwara State, and one Moses Shuaib said to be the gang herbalist.

They were brought before the court on a three-count charge of criminal conspiracy, belonging to secret society and illegal possession of firearms.

The offences contradict Sections 97 of Penal Code, 11 of the Secret Cult and Secret Societies I Education Institutions (Prohibition) Law Cap S3, Laws of Kwara State and 3(1) of the Robbery and Firearms Act CAP R11, Law of the Federation of Nigeria, 2004.

The long arm of the law caught up with the accused following the arrest of a notorious cultist, Olumoh Olatunbosun Aliyu, by the operatives of the State Security Services on January 15, and his subsequent arraignment before Magistrate B.A. Baraje.

The said Olumoh was said to have confessed to his mates and activities within Ilorin and its environs which led to the apprehension of other members of Eiye Confraternity, otherwise known as "Black Axe" on January 28.

Items allegedly recovered from the accused are a large box of various criminal charms, four cutlasses and a locally made long range dane gun.

First Information Report (FIR) on the matter stated that investigation conducted at the Kwara State Command of the State Security Service (SSS) revealed that the accused are members of Aiye Confraternity otherwise known as "Black Axe" contrary to the law.

The prosecutor, Barrister J.A. Mumini, the Director of Public Prosecution (DPP), Kwara State objected to the bail of the accused and urged the court to remand them at the SSS custody to enable them continue further investigation on how to apprehend other members of the gang at large.

The presiding judge, Chief Magistrate Nurudeen Adeyanju granted the oral application of the prosecutor, as he ordered that the accused be remanded at the SSS custody until February 28 when the matter would come up again for further mention.
